Preview: VeszprémFest, Veszprém, 8 - 12 July
- 1 Jul 2025 10:21 AM
The open-air venue, once an archbishop’s retreat, will once again transform into a hub of world-class music, hosting five consecutive nights of live performances—each night spotlighting a different musical genre and global star.
July 8 – Joe Bonamassa
A leading figure in modern blues, American guitarist and singer Joe Bonamassa returns to Hungary. A child prodigy, he opened for B.B. King at age 12 and has since released 24 studio and live albums.
Known for his virtuosic guitar skills and signature fusion of traditional blues and rock, Bonamassa has collaborated with Beth Hart and was a member of the supergroup Black Country Communion. He’s a three-time Grammy nominee and a four-time Blues Music Award winner.
July 9 – Train
The Grammy-winning American rock band behind hits like Drops of Jupiter and Hey, Soul Sister takes the stage on the second night. With three Grammy Awards, multi-platinum albums, and billions of streams, Train is known for their catchy, emotional anthems and high-energy live shows.
July 10 – Beth Hart
One of the world’s most powerful blues-rock voices, Beth Hart delivers raw emotion and soulful depth. A three-time European Blues Awards winner, she has worked with legends like Jeff Beck, Slash, and Joe Bonamassa. Her signature blend of blues, rock, and soul is always an unforgettable experience.
July 11 – Pink Martini
This globe-trotting "little orchestra" blends jazz, classical, Latin, and pop influences, performing in 25 languages. Founded in 1994 by American pianist Thomas Lauderdale, Pink Martini’s iconic debut single Sympathique (Je ne veux pas travailler) became a global hit. They've performed at major venues including the Walt Disney Concert Hall, MoMA, and the Oscars.
July 12 – Clean Bandit
Closing the festival is the British electro-pop group Clean Bandit, known for merging classical strings with electronic beats. Their hit Rather Be won a Grammy for Best Dance Recording, while tracks like Rockabye and Symphony topped charts worldwide. Collaborations have included artists such as Demi Lovato, Ellie Goulding, and Zara Larsson.
Venue: História Garden, Veszprém
Start time: 21:00 nightly
Rain location: VeszprémAréna
